- Abstract: In this study, we synthesized lead-free 0.975(K0.4 Na0.6 )0.985 Li0.015 (Nb0.94 Sb0.06 )O3 −0.025 (Bi1− x Ho x )0.5 Na0.5 ZrO3 (KNLNS−2.5Bi1− x Ho x NZ) ceramics with excellent temperature stability and temperature-independent fatigue-free behavior. The doping with Ho 3+ ions induced the phase transition from the coexisting orthorhombic ( O ) − tetragonal ( T ) crystal phase into pure T symmetry, increasing the T:O ratio. The large-signal piezoelectric constant, d 33 *, of the synthesized KNLNS−2.5Bi1− x Ho x NZ ceramics is almost constant in the temperature range from 30 to 120 °C. In-situ dielectric permittivity measurement indicated that the O − T phase transition becomes more diffuse in the electrical field, contributing to improved thermal stability. Furthermore, the Ho-doped ceramics exhibited a fatigue-free behavior regardless of the temperature, rendering these materials promising for actuator applications. Besides, the Ho-modified ceramics showed excellent photoluminescence (PL) properties with strong green light emission upon 453 nm visible light excitation. Polarization- and temperature-induced PL quenching behaviors were observed. These changes may originate from the electric field- or temperature-induced phase transitions from the mixed O − T to pure T crystal symmetry. These excellent and reliable electrical and photoluminescent properties reflect the great potential of the synthesized ceramics for applications in multifunctional devices.
